What is Coffee Grounds Dryer?
Our coffee grounds rotary dryer is specialized industrial drying equipment designed to process high-moisture spent coffee grounds from coffee factories, beverage plants and instant coffee manufacturers. Fresh discarded coffee residues usually contain 55%~70% inherent moisture; after drying via our rotary dryer, material moisture can drop to 8%-12%, meeting standard requirements for biomass pellet production, animal feed raw material and organic fertilizer processing.
Matching with built-in cyclone dust collector as shown on layout drawing, the whole drying system achieves sealed low-dust production, effectively solving stickiness, agglomeration and uneven drying troubles of high-protein coffee grounds. Working Principle of Coffee Grounds Dryer
Wet coffee grounds are transported into rotary cylinder via feeding conveyor. As the cylinder slowly rotates, internal lifting flights lift and drop raw materials repeatedly to form full suspension contact with high-temperature hot air inside the barrel. Moisture inside coffee grounds quickly evaporates into water vapor, which is discharged together with fine dust via exhaust pipeline into cyclone dust collector for separation. Clean waste gas is exhausted, collected fine coffee powder returns to finished product, and dried low-moisture coffee grounds discharge from dryer outlet for further deep processing.

Core Equipment Composition of Coffee Grounds Dryer
- Rotary Dryer Cylinder: Main drying host with optimized internal lifting flight structure, repeatedly flipping coffee grounds to realize full contact with hot air, no material sticking on inner wall.
- Cyclone Dust Collector: Installed at exhaust outlet to capture fine coffee dust, reduce air pollution and recycle tiny powder raw materials, comply with global environmental discharge standards.
- Automatic Feeding Conveyor: Screw/belt feeding device to continuously send wet coffee grounds into dryer, avoid manual feeding waste and dust overflow.
- Drive & Supporting Base: Heavy-duty roller support + variable frequency drive motor, stable low-noise long-time continuous operation.
